Quick heads-up on Pinwheel UI versioning: we cut a minor release every sprint, and anything touching component props needs a changeset file in the PR. No changeset, no merge — the bot will nag you. Majors are rare and go through the design council first. The full policy, with examples of what counts as breaking, lives on the internal page below.

wiki page, bahip-yahip: https://grafana.qirvanlabs.corp/browse/display/projects/cc3a1b9dbfc9

## Onboarding: Cron Migration to Orbitrail

Welcome aboard. We are retiring the legacy crontab on the batch hosts and porting each job into Orbitrail, the workflow engine maintained by the Tidefall platform team. When reviewing migration PRs, confirm three things: the schedule in `orbitrail.yml` matches the original cron expression, retries are bounded, and the job is idempotent. Each worker authenticates to the Orbitrail control plane at startup using a credential defined in the environment file on the following line:

vault entry, fadup-tagag: RELAY_SECRET8=2fd92179

Runbook: Quenna planner regression. If p95 latency on reporting queries doubles after promote, the planner is likely choosing the hash path over the Selwick index. Mitigation: flip `planner_legacy_costs` on, restart the coordinator pair, confirm latency recovers within ten minutes. If it does not, roll back. Log the incident against the affected build, identified by the token below.

session token of fawep-tageg = htk4_82d8